Red Lobster copycat cheddar biscuits are a homemade delight

Red Lobster is a seafood restaurant. It’s right there in the name. (And yet it’s not named after the crustacean of the late, famous “endless shrimp” deal.) But as the chain files for bankruptcy and closes dozens of locations, the most-mourned item on the menu might not come from the ocean at all: the Cheddar Bay Biscuits, which, while we’re picking apart names, have nothing to do with bay leaves, Old Bay or any body of water, as far as I can surmise.

Source link